A CRASH has sparked delays amid rush hour on a section of Scotland’s busiest motorway.
The smash is understood to have involved three vehicles on the M8 at junction 21 in Glasgow.
Lane one of the busy route is closed as emergency crews attend the scene.
Police, firefighters, and the Trunk Road Incident Support Service are handling the incident.
The crash has led to lengthy tailbacks westbound after the Kingston Bridge.
Traffic Scotland has warned motorists that travel time is an extra 25 minutes as vehicles have backed up towards junction 13.
